                      You think that basing rank on K/D over one week is better than the current system?People would hate that, their precious stats get reset every week. I wouldn't like it.

                      And it would be easy to pad, if someone revives your buddy as you kill him, he does not get any deaths. Then you can switch who does the killing and who gets killed, and who revives. Within a few rounds everyone can have 100+ K/D's. Noone is getting their stats cut by dying, because they get revived.

                      Even if it was not padded, leaderboards dissapear (except for cheapo one week leaderboards), people only spawncamp and vehicle whore to increase stats. Blatant TK'ing since the only thing that matters is K/D. Snipers spend hours getting 5 kills and 0 deaths for an infinite K/D. People join a round, get a kill and leave. Now they have infinite K/D as well.
